Transaction f59f0cd9d60602caa9512c397f8a9f66ca566b00b650e513658e7bdb8a384aa7
1 Input
2 Outputs
- f59f0cd9d60602caa9512c397f8a9f66ca566b00b650e513658e7bdb8a384aa7:0
- f59f0cd9d60602caa9512c397f8a9f66ca566b00b650e513658e7bdb8a384aa7:1
value 3554000
address 33md4ofTdgtZQyNyixjYSDdxmuweqfxb2d
value 17774632
address 17BFFq7rE8LvXC7Cjj8ugLrgnQijgtKwLB